Pravachol Can Help In The Battle Against Cholesterol

Fighting cholesterol with diet alone sometimes isn’t enough. When low-cholesterol foods aren’t working to decrease the numbers, it is possible the body itself could be the problem. If the body’s own production of cholesterol happens to be the issue, a doctor might prescribe Pravachol.

This prescription medication is designed to stop the body’s production of LDL, or the bad cholesterol, total cholesterol and more, much like Lipitor. Both drugs are considered quite effective at this, but a doctor is the only one who can answer the Lipitor versus Pravachol question for an individual patient. It’s even possible the Lipitor vs. Pravachol question will need to be answered by trial and error – whichever one seems to be having the best effect for lowering cholesterol without side effects.

While Pravachol side effects include such things as muscle pain, liver problems, heartburn, stomach pain and even insomnia, these are typically quite rare. A doctor might decide the benefits of Lipitor or Pravachol far outweigh the potential consequences. If cholesterol levels are high enough that serious heart problems are a major risk, Lipitor and Pravachol are solid solutions.
